Planting Calendar for Zinnia

Frost tolerance for zinnia: Not tolerant of frost.
When to plant: After the last frost when the weather gets warmer.

Since zinnia require warm weather you really should wait until after the last frost before you can plant them.

The earliest that you can plant zinnia in Lansing is April. However, you really should wait until May if you don't want to take any chances.

The last month that you can plant zinnia and expect a good harvest is probably August. Any later than that and your zinnia may not have a chance to grow to maturity. If you are starting your zinnia indoors then you might be able to get away with starting them a few weeks earlier.

Last Frost Date

The average date of last frost is April 15 in Lansing. You should expect an average low temperature of -10°F in the coldest months of winter.

It's important to remember that USDA zone info for Lansing is an average and the actual date of last frost changes from year to year. Half of the time in Lansing last frost occurs after April 15 so make sure that you are ready to cover your zinnia in the event of one of those late frosts.
